728x90
문제를보면 arr가 주어지고 각각의 요소를 dividor로 나누어서 나눠 떨어지면 return을 IntArray 형태로하는데
오름차순으로하면되고
나누어떨어지는 요소가 없다면 배열에 -1을 담어서 리턴하는 문제이다.
나는 코드를 간결하게 작성하기위해 코드를 아래와 같이 작성했다.
여기서 filter를 이용하면 리턴되는 값들이 true인 값만 나타낼수 있다.
728x90
'TIL > kotlin 알고리즘' 카테고리의 다른 글
kotlin 프로그래머스 lv1. 없는 숫자 더하기 (0) | 2024.01.26 |
---|---|
프로그래머스 lv1. 핸드폰 번호 가리기 (0) | 2024.01.26 |
프로그래머스 lv1 콜라츠 추측 (0) | 2024.01.25 |
프로그래머스 lv1 두 정수 사이의 합 (0) | 2024.01.25 |
프로그래머스 lv1 두 정수 사이의 합 (0) | 2024.01.25 |